Objectives of the Course

The aim of this course is to enable students to understand the motor development characteristics of preschool children and to acquire the skills to plan, implement, and evaluate movement activities in accordance with the preschool education program.

Course Content

This course covers the motor development process in children and its fundamental characteristics. It includes theoretical and practical examinations of the development of motor skills and physical abilities, as well as the relationship between play and movement. Age-specific motor development is analyzed, and the planning of educational environments that support movement development is discussed. The course also aims to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to plan, implement, and evaluate movement activities suitable for the preschool education program.
